Assessing Your Server’s Needs

Before embarking on an upgrade, it’s essential to determine your server’s current capabilities and the areas where it needs improvement. Evaluate your website’s traffic patterns, resource usage, and future growth projections to identify specific upgrade requirements. Consider aspects such as CPU usage, memory consumption, storage capacity, and network performance.

Upgrading Hardware Components

Processor (CPU)

The CPU serves as the brain of your server and determines its processing power. To enhance performance, consider upgrading to a faster processor with more cores. This will enable your server to handle a higher volume of concurrent requests and complex operations efficiently.

Memory (RAM)

RAM stores frequently accessed data and programs, and increasing its capacity can significantly improve server responsiveness. If your server is experiencing memory bottlenecks, upgrade to a higher RAM configuration to accommodate increased data demands.

Storage

Your server’s storage capacity plays a vital role in accommodating website files, databases, and backups. If you’re running out of storage space or experiencing performance issues due to slow disk read/write operations, consider upgrading to a larger hard drive or switching to solid-state drives (SSDs) for faster data access.

Optimizing Software Settings

Operating System

Maintaining an up-to-date operating system (OS) is essential for security and performance. Regularly check for OS updates and apply them promptly to benefit from performance enhancements, bug fixes, and security patches.

Web Server

The web server software is responsible for handling incoming web requests. Upgrade to the latest version of your web server to take advantage of performance improvements and new features that can optimize request handling and response times.

Caching Mechanisms

Implementing caching mechanisms, such as memcached or Redis, can significantly improve server performance by storing frequently accessed data in memory for faster retrieval. This reduces the load on your database and improves overall website responsiveness.

FAQ about VPS Server Upgrade

1. What is VPS server upgrade?

VPS server upgrade is the process of increasing the resources allocated to your VPS, such as CPU, RAM, and disk space. This can be done to improve the performance of your VPS or to accommodate increased traffic or data storage needs.

2. How do I upgrade my VPS server?

To upgrade your VPS server, you will need to contact your VPS provider and request the desired upgrade. They will then provide you with instructions on how to complete the upgrade process.

3. How long does it take to upgrade a VPS server?

The time it takes to upgrade a VPS server can vary depending on the provider and the extent of the upgrade. Most upgrades can be completed within a few hours, but more complex upgrades may take longer.
